V R Infraspace Ltd is a micro-cap company in the realty industry, originally incorporated in 2015 and converted to a public limited company in 2023. It currently has a market cap of INR 156 Cr, with key metrics including a P/E ratio of 74.00 and a dividend yield of 0.17%.
Overview:<BR>V R Infraspace Ltd operates in the realty industry and is categorized as a micro-cap company.<BR><BR>History:<BR>The company was originally incorporated as "V R Infraspace Private Limited" in 2015 and later converted to a public limited company, changing its name to V R Infraspace Limited. A fresh Certificate of Incorporation was issued on August 10, 2023. V R Infraspace has shown steady growth in net sales and profits over the past three years, with net sales increasing from 18.37 Cr in Mar'23 to 31.65 Cr in Mar'25. However, cash flow management is a concern, as operating activities reported a negative cash outflow of 27.00 Cr in Mar'25.
Answer:<BR>The historical performance of V R Infraspace shows a steady growth in net sales and profits over the past three years.<BR><BR>Breakdown:<BR>V R Infraspace's net sales increased significantly from 18.37 Cr in Mar'23 to 31.65 Cr in Mar'25, indicating a strong upward trend. Total operating income followed a similar pattern, rising from 18.37 Cr in Mar'23 to 31.65 Cr in Mar'25. The company managed to reduce raw material costs from 42.17 Cr in Mar'24 to 30.39 Cr in Mar'25, contributing to an operating profit (PBDIT) growth from 3.19 Cr in Mar'23 to 6.41 Cr in Mar'25. Profit before tax also saw an increase, moving from 2.44 Cr in Mar'23 to 4.24 Cr in Mar'25, while profit after tax rose from 2.27 Cr in Mar'23 to 3.01 Cr in Mar'25. However, the consolidated net profit slightly decreased from 2.44 Cr in Mar'23 to 2.01 Cr in Mar'25. On the balance sheet, total assets grew from 28.53 Cr in Mar'23 to 101.78 Cr in Mar'25, alongside an increase in total liabilities from 28.53 Cr to 101.78 Cr. Cash flow from operating activities showed a negative trend, with a cash outflow of 27.00 Cr in Mar'25, compared to a cash inflow of 1.00 Cr in Mar'23. Overall, V R Infraspace has demonstrated growth in sales and profits, although cash flow management appears to be a concern.
